    Default Re: Errors On TIFF Export

    had a 3444pix by 4272pix 600dpi tiff [M and D 14] to hand so gave it a test [blanked the thumbnail as I can't post the image]

    this will export at the same size - but not if I double the size in xtreme pro 4, make a 600dpi bitmap copy, and try to export that at 600dpi [it just gets stuck and does nothing]

    it does work in xtreme 2

    changes to the way things work in xtreme 4 [and maybe 3]are responsible for this as far as I know - perhaps reflected in the way the bitmap gallery reports the original file [see attached]

    this has come up before but I cannot find the threads at present..
